Search Results for – "12 220"

STM32 — осциллограф (Arduino IDE)

На рисунке показана схема простого осциллографа (пробник) основанного на микроконтроллере STM32F103C. Осциллограф имеет минимальный набор внешних компонентов, прост в сборке. Максимальное входное напряжение (только положительной полярности) 6,6 В и может быть увеличено применением внешнего делителя напряжения. Так АЦП STM32F103C 12 бит, это позволило сделать программный умножитель входного сигнала, без существенный потери качества осциллограммы. При измерении […]

4,88 (16)
Загрузка...
Просмотров: 42 455 33 комментария Читать статью

Индикатор уровня сигнала (Arduino)(2)

На рисунке показана схема простого индикатора уровня звукового сигнала. На входы А0 А1 подается звуковой сигнал через резисторы номиналом 4,7 кОм. Индикатор уровня имеет 45 ступеней, в левой часто индикатора LCD1602 отображаются названия каналов, которые имеют два исполнения — для горизонтального расположения индикатора и для вертикального. Кнопка SET позволяет переключать режимы отображения шкальных полос. #define […]

5,00 (8)
Загрузка...
Просмотров: 14 201 Читать статью

Плата Digispark с Arduino Attiny85

Плата Digispark с микроконтроллером ATtiny85 который является младшим  в линейке микроконтроллеров Atmel. Плата Digispark предназначена для разработки уст-в с минимальными требования к периферии. Плата подключается непосредственно в USB разъем. Питание на плату поступает от USB разъема, но так же можно использовать внешний источник +5 В при подключении к контакту 5V или от 7 до 12 […]

5,00 (4)
Загрузка...
Просмотров: 5 463 5 комментариев Читать статью

Таймер T1 (Arduino)

В платах Arduino UNO Arduino NANO в 8 битном AVR Atmega168 и Atmega328 есть три таймера Timer0, Timer1 и Timer2. Timer0 8 битный таймер, его счетный регистр может хранить числа от 0 до 255. Timer0 используется функциями Arduino такими как delay() и millis(). Timer1 16 битный таймер, его счетный регистр может хранить числа от 0 до 65535. […]

5,00 (5)
Загрузка...
Просмотров: 10 469 1 комментарий Читать статью

Погодная станция + часы + будильник (Arduino)

На сайте уже есть несколько проектов погодных станций, но с появлением у меня высокоточного датчика AHT10 я решил снова разработать погодную станцию. Погодная станция как правило имеет возможность измерять температуру в помещении и на улице, давление и влажность. Дополнительно на дисплей будет выводится время и добавлена функция будильника. В погодной станции используются следующие компоненты: Датчик […]

5,00 (4)
Загрузка...
Просмотров: 14 374 14 комментариев Читать статью

TDA7718 (Arduino)

ИМС TDA7718 представляет собой аудиопроцессор с микроконтроллерным управлением. TDA7718 в своем функциональном составе имеет коммутатор входов, 6 канальный выход, регулятор громкости, аттенюатор выходов, регуляторы тембра, полосовые фильтры. Управление аудиопроцессором осуществляется при помощи шины I2C. Основные характеристики TDA7718: Электрические характеристики: Напряжение питания от 7,5 до 10 В, рекомендуемое напряжение питания 8,5 В Ток потребления 29 мА […]

5,00 (6)
Загрузка...
Просмотров: 10 313 9 комментариев Читать статью

AD7714 (Arduino)

AD7714 представляет собой аналого-цифровой преобразователь для низкочастотных измерений.  АЦП измеряет низкоуровневые сигналы непосредственно от датчиков и преобразует их в результат преобразования (цифровое слово). Максимальное разрешение АЦП 24 бит, точность преобразования 0,0015%. Имеется несколько режимов калибровки (корректировка нуля и диапазона измерений), внутренний усилитель сигнала с коэффициентом усиления от 1 до 128. АЦП AD7714 имeет три дифференциальных […]

5,00 (7)
Загрузка...
Просмотров: 5 470 Читать статью

Часы STM32 + TFT-дисплей SPI 320×240 + DS3231 (Arduino IDE)

Используя плату STM32 на базе микроконтроллера STM32F103C8T6, TFT дисплей 320×240 SPI  и модуль часов реального времени DS3231 можно собрать простые часы имитирующее работу стрелочный часов. Так же в правом верхнем углу экрана отображается температура (DS3231). Часы реального времени питаются от напряжения 3,3 В, обмен данным происходит посредством шины I2C. Для установки времени раскомментируйте строку: // […]

5,00 (6)
Загрузка...
Просмотров: 11 646 12 комментариев Читать статью

Простой осциллограф на Arduino Nano (Uno) + TLC5540 + TFT-дисплей SPI 320×240

Ранее на странице http://rcl-radio.ru/?p=63088 рассматривался пример создания осциллографа с использованием быстродействующего АЦП TLC5540 с выводом информации на LCD дисплей 84×48 Nokia 5110. На этой странице показан пример аналогичного осциллографа, но с использованием TFT-дисплея SPI 320×240 на контроллере ILI9341C. TLC5540 — представляет собой быстродействующий 8 битный АЦП, который осуществляет преобразование с производительностью до 40 MSPS. Тактовые […]

4,90 (10)
Загрузка...
Просмотров: 27 843 11 комментариев Читать статью

Простой осциллограф на Arduino Nano (Uno) + TLC5540 + Nokia 5110

На рисунке показана схема простого осциллографа на Arduino Nano (Uno) состоящего из платы Arduino, LCD дисплей 84×48 Nokia 5110 и быстродействующего 8-и битного АЦП TLC5540. TLC5540 — представляет собой быстродействующий 8 битный АЦП, который осуществляет преобразование с производительностью до 40 MSPS. Тактовые импульсы для АЦП поступают с 9 цифрового выхода Arduino. Частота тактовых импульсов 8 […]

5,00 (10)
Загрузка...
Просмотров: 11 948 Читать статью